
Roper Awarded NCAA Postgraduate Scholarship
3/13/2017 12:00:00 AM | Women's Cross Country
HOUSTON - Rice track and field/cross country senior standout Cali Roper was awarded a $7,500 scholarship by the NCAA Postgraduate Scholarship Committee, which can be used towards any part-time or full-time study at a university or professional school.
Roper, from Willis, Texas, placed fifth at the Conference USA Cross Country Championships to help lead the Owls to a second straight team title. She followed that up with a 10th place run at the NCAA South Central Regional. Roper earned USTFCCCA All-Academic Team honors following the cross country season.
During this year's track and field indoor season, Roper earned first-team all-conference honors in the 5000m with a second place finish and was sixth in the 3000m.
Roper currently holds a 3.75 GPA while majoring in Sports Management.
